    "headline": "Colombian strikers top global scoring charts in 2026",
    "dek": "Ten Colombian players lead international scoring charts in 2026, with Luis Suárez, Roger Martínez, and Kevin Viveros tied at 17 goals each.",
    "prose": "Luis Suárez, Roger Martínez, and Kevin Viveros are tied for the top position with 17 goals each recorded in official matches during 2026. [^1]\n\nTransfermarkt data indicates that ten Colombian footballers have scored the most goals internationally in 2026 across Europe, South America, Central America, Africa, and the Middle East. [^2]\n\nAccording to Transfermarkt, Colombian forward Luis Suárez of Sporting de Lisboa (Portugal) scored 17 goals in 2026, tying with Roger Martínez of Al-Shabab FC (Saudi Arabia) and Kevin Viveros of Athletico Paranaense (Brazil) for the most goals among Colombian players worldwide. [^3]\n\nLuis Díaz, who plays for Bayern Múnich, scored only 2 goals in official matches during 2026, one against Uzbekistan in the 2026 World Cup and one against VfB Stuttgart in the Bundesliga. [^4]\n\nPortugal, Saudi Arabia, and Brazil collectively account for the largest share of goals scored by Colombian players in 2026, totaling 51 goals in official matches. [^5]\n\nAccording to Transfermarkt, Colombian forward Yeison Gumzán of América de Cali (Colombia) and Carlos Bogotá of CD Platense Zacatecoluca (El Salvador) each scored 15 goals in 2026, completing the top five Colombian scorers. [^6]\n\nAccording to Transfermarkt, Colombian players Jayder Asprilla and Andrey Estupiñán each scored 14 or more goals in 2026, reaching or surpassing the 14-goal threshold. [^7]\n\nThe article states that the goal production of Colombian footballers is spread across clubs in Portugal, Saudi Arabia, Brazil, Colombia, El Salvador, Moldova and South Africa. [^8]",
